This rare and impressive ceiling lamp was designed by the Swedish lighting designer Carl Fagerlund and produced by Orrefors during the 1960s. Fagerlund was known for his elegant and refined lighting pieces that combined functionality with exceptional craftsmanship, and his collaborations with the renowned glassworks Orrefors are among the most celebrated examples of Scandinavian mid-century design.

The lamp features a large, circular shade made of thick, textured glass, which creates a beautiful interplay of light and shadow when illuminated. The glass is intricately patterned with a tactile, bubbled surface that adds depth and visual interest while softening the light. The rim of the shade has a subtle, scalloped edge, demonstrating the high level of glass artistry characteristic of Orrefors production. A polished brass fitting connects the shade to the ceiling mount, adding a warm metallic accent that complements the transparency of the glass.

The combination of heavy glass and brass results in a striking yet harmonious design that feels both sculptural and functional. The fixture is notable for its generous size, which makes it particularly well suited for larger interiors, such as living rooms, dining spaces, or public settings where a statement piece is desired.

Produced by Orrefors, one of Sweden’s leading glass manufacturers since the late 19th century, the lamp reflects the company’s commitment to technical innovation and artisanal quality. Orrefors was instrumental in shaping the international reputation of Scandinavian glass design in the mid-20th century, and collaborations with designers like Fagerlund helped define the elegant, understated aesthetic associated with this period.

This example remains in good vintage condition with minor signs of age and use, consistent with its history. Its craftsmanship, scale, and timeless design make it a highly desirable piece for collectors of Scandinavian mid-century lighting.

Designer

Carl Fagerlund

Carl Gustaf Vilhelm Fagerlund, born 25 November 1915 in Kalmar, died 2011 in Orrefors, was a lighting architect and designer at Orrefors glassworks.
